Robert F. Walker, CIPP/US, is a partner in the Jackson office of Lewis Brisbois and a chair of the Data Privacy & Cybersecurity Practice. He dedicates his practice to helping clients respond to security incidents, comply with numerous data privacy and security requirements, and assert and defend against claims in state and federal litigation. Robert counsels companies, including management teams and boards of directors, in response to security incidents and data breach investigations involving malware, network intrusion, inadvertent disclosure and ransomware. With decades of experience as a litigator and an appreciation for the priorities of companies and business owners, Robert brings a unique perspective to data privacy and compliance issues.

Cybersecurity & Data Privacy
Robert is consulted and retained as immediate data breach counsel for clients who experience cybersecurity incidents. He leads a team of attorneys who provide 24/7 breach response services for companies in the United States and Canada, and advises and guides clients through the critical first steps of responding to breaches that may pose risks of operational disruption, sensitive data release and/or reputational consequences. He guides his clients through the entire incident response process, directing forensic investigations, consulting with federal and state agencies, developing post-incident response notification plans and responding to regulatory investigations. Robert is well versed in the compliance responsibilities imposed by GDPR, HIPAA, GLBA, state data breach notification laws, and related data privacy regulations and guidance.

Robert’s experience in cybersecurity breach response also enables him to counsel clients effectively on proactive data security practices, including designing pre-incident response and preparedness plans.
